completable-future
-
创建已完成的ComppletableFuture<Void的正确方法是什么> 我在java 8中使用Completable futures,我想写一个方法,基于收到的参数,要么并行运行多个具有副作用的任务,然后返回它们的“组合”未来(使用),要么什么都不做并返回已经完成的未来。 最
-
-
如何取消Java 8可完成的未来? 我正在玩Java 8可兼容的未来。我有以下代码: 使用 runAsync,我计划执行在闩锁上等待的代码。接下来,我取消了未来,期望在内部抛出中断的异常。但是,线程似乎在 await 调用时仍然被阻塞
-
-
CompletableFuture / ForkJoinPool Set Class Loader 我解决了一个非常具体的问题,其解决方案似乎是基本的东西: 我的(Spring)应用程序的类装入器层次结构是这样的: 全栈跟踪:
-
如何中断ComppletableFuture的底层执行 我知道设计不会通过中断来控制其执行,但我想你们中的一些人可能会遇到这个问题。s 是编写异步执行的好方法,但是考虑到您希望在取消 future 时中断或停止底层执行的情况,我们该怎么做呢
-
-
CompletableFuture runAsync vs supplyAsync,什么时候选择一个而不是另一个? 选择一个而不是另一个的理由是什么?在阅读stackoverflow文章讨论了使用 Supplier和supplyAsync方法背后的动机,但它仍然没有回答何时更喜欢一个而不是另一个。
-
-
标签